Default Maxed out recent docs to display, need to reset

I set the # of recent docs to dispay at 35 and now when I go into the upper
left hand button in excel, I can't get to the lower right hand button because
it is covered up by the recent docs. Any idea how to reset this so I can
get to the advanced functions to change some worksheet settings?

Default Maxed out recent docs to display, need to reset

An alternate way to access the Excel Options window is to hold down the ALT
key then press "T" then "O".
